SourceForge features and specs

  • Wide Range of Projects
    SourceForge hosts a vast number of projects, providing a large community and a wide range of tools and resources for developers.
  • Support for Multiple Languages
    The platform supports a variety of programming languages, making it versatile for different types of software development projects.
  • Download Statistics
    Developers can track the number of downloads and other metrics, offering valuable insights into the popularity and reach of their projects.
  • Integrated Issue Tracking
    SourceForge offers integrated issue tracking, allowing developers to manage bugs and feature requests efficiently.
  • Project Web Hosting
    Users can create web pages for their projects, providing a platform to showcase documentation, tutorials, and more.
  • User Management and Permissions
    SourceForge offers robust user management features, allowing project administrators to control access and permissions effectively.
  • Mirrored Downloads
    The platform provides mirrored download options, ensuring that users can download files from servers that are geographically closer to them, thus improving download speeds.

Possible disadvantages of SourceForge

  • Legacy Perception
    SourceForge has historically been seen as a platform for older projects, which can make it seem less attractive to developers looking for modern tools and communities.
  • Adware Controversy
    In the past, SourceForge faced backlash for bundling adware with downloads, affecting its reputation despite changes aimed at rectifying the issue.
  • User Interface
    Some users find the user interface to be less modern and less intuitive compared to other hosting platforms like GitHub or GitLab.
  • Performance Issues
    There have been occasional performance issues and downtimes, which can disrupt project development and user experience.
  • Limited Integration with CI/CD
    SourceForge's integrations with modern continuous integration and continuous deployment (CI/CD) tools are not as extensive as those offered by competitors.
  • Community Engagement
    The level of community engagement and collaboration features might not be as advanced as those in newer platforms, impacting how developers interact with one another.

Analysis of SourceForge

Overall verdict

  • SourceForge can be a good option for certain projects, particularly if you are looking for a free platform with a longstanding reputation in the open-source community. However, some users might prefer modern alternatives like GitHub or GitLab due to more advanced collaboration features and a more streamlined user interface.

Why this product is good

  • SourceForge is a popular platform for hosting and managing open-source software projects. It offers various tools and features such as source code repository, bug tracking, and software release management. It has a large community and a long history in the open-source ecosystem, providing easy accessibility for users to download and for developers to contribute to projects.
